[QUOTE="wawa79, post: 1039737, member: 85529"] Hi, I just notified [URL='https://forum.team-mediaportal.com/members/azzuro.50482/']azzuro[/URL] on the french forum about non-working RTSP streams from FreeTV ISP with MP1.5. I can read all RTSP streams from the .m3u playlist using VLC but scanning from TV Server configuration always returns 'no signal'. I had this behaviour with MP 1.4 yesterday so I upgraded to 1.5 today with no improvement. I deactivated Windows firewall, forwarded ports 31000 to 32000 on my router and set the same ports range in MPIPTVSource.ini. Odd is that I always succeeded in loading the .m3u perfectly for setting up the IP TV streams from my ISP since I use MP 1.2.3 azzuro confirmed the issue: the logs return a strange "unsupported protocol 'rtsp' " message. See them attached. Thank you for your support! [/QUOTE]
